Molecular orbitals are filled according to

Correct answer: D. All

  • A. Auf bau principle
  • B. Hund's rule
  • C. Pauli's Exclusion principle
  • D. All

Explanation

Molecular orbitals are filled according to (d) All of the given principles: Aufbau principle, Pauli's Exclusion principle, and Hund's rule.These principles collectively govern how electrons are arranged in molecular orbitals, ensuring stability and obeying the laws of quantum mechanics.
